During a heat wave, we could all use some relief from the sun.

So if you’re lucky enough to have your own outdoor space — a deck, a terrace, a poolside patio, even a tiny balcony — don’t forget the one crucial ingredient: a little shade.

“There are very few people who want to be outside without some sort of sunshade,” said Ellen Hamilton, the founder of Hamilton Design Associates, a firm that designs urban homes and country estates.

Adding sun protection is easy, given the range of choices available: not just umbrellas, but also shade sails, cabanas, tents and other alternatives.

Or you could opt for a permanent solution — say, a pergola covered with grapevine or bougainvillea. The only downside to depending on plants for your shade, Ms. Hamilton noted, is that it’s no quick fix: “You just have to wait for them to grow.”

How large should an umbrella be? Larger ones provide more shade but can be difficult to adjust. “So if you really want an umbrella to be flexible,” Ms. Hamilton said, “you're better off choosing a smaller scale one.”

Will you always want the shade in the same place? Umbrellas with heavy bases are best left on a terrace or deck, but cabanas and tents can be packed up and moved from the lawn to the pool or beach.

Can your sunshade resist the wind? Weighted bases and strong supports will help keep things in place, but wind can wreak havoc on even the highest quality products, Ms. Hamilton said, so it’s important to close and secure them when they’re not in use.
